The range of Eastern Foxsnakes encompasses two distinct regions of Ontario: the eastern side of Georgian Bay (Georgian Bay population) and the Carolinian Forest region (Carolinian population). The eastern fox snake is listed as endangered in the state of Michigan and in the Canadian province of Ontario. Other common names for P. vulpinus include eastern foxsnake, foxsnake, and fox snake.
